Flood Impacts 🅘

  • 30 - Flood waters have inundated the highway 419 bridge over the Canadian River, halting traffic on the highway between Mosquero and the village of Trementina.
  • 26 - Flood waters have reached the road level on the highway 419 bridge over the Canadian River. The approaches to the bridge may be impassable, especially if further rises occur.
  • 22 - Flood waters are reaching the bottom of the highway 419 bridge over the Canadian River. Depending on the amount of debris piled up against the bridge, water may be flowing over the approaches to the bridge.

Historic Crests

1. 36.60 ft on 06-18-1965
2. 30.00 ft on 09-02-1942
3. 29.30 ft on 06-12-1913
4. 23.20 ft on 06-03-1937
5. 23.00 ft on 05-02-1941
